My father and I have an 1961 Rambler American and a 1963 Rambler classic, by AMC, each of which we are restoring. The 1961 was my dad's first car, and the 1963 was intended to be used as a parts car for the engine, but we decided it was too cool to destroy. I plan on painting it two-tone, white and bright green. They aren't fast, but they are efficient and pretty with their 196 Cubic Inch engines, and a two barrel on one and a one barrel carb on the other, they get around 25-30 mpg. I plan on increasing economy on the 1963 as much as I possibly can, with a goal being 50+mpg. I will post pics, plans, and progress as we go forward, and I will try to get some pics up soon!
